
Evil Twin is finally ready to launch their album, Upside Down We’re Flying, this Friday, March 13. The focus track, “Kudzu,” has already garnered attention from V13 and Magnet Magazine.
With a sound that has consistently earned them high-profile indie press, Evil Twin is looking to turn this release into a major stepping stone. If you’re in New York, you can catch them live at Rubulad on April 11. Until then, “Kudzu” is the essential track to share as the album officially lands tomorrow.